Gloucester Fire Department Extinguishes House Fire Caused by Careless Disposal of Smoking Materials
GLOUCESTER – Chief Eric L. Smith reports that the Gloucester Fire Department extinguished a small fire at a Washington Street home early Saturday morning. On Saturday, April 26, at 5:11 a.m., Gloucester Fire was dispatched to 324 Washington St. following reports of a structure fire. Late night fire on Floyd Drive causes almost $100,000 in damage
RACINE, WI — Crews from the Racine Fire Department responded at about 10:52 p.m. May 5 to a house fire in the 2300 block of Floyd Drive.According to a press release from RFD, Engine 2 arrived on the scene within four minutes of dispatch and encountered heavy smoke and flames from the front of the residence.
